Definitions from Wiktionary (ringdown)
▸ noun: (astronomy) The stage in a black hole merging event where the gravitational wave amplitude reaches its peak.
▸ noun: (telecommunications) A signal to a telephone operator that both rings a bell and allows a relay to drop.
